    The Egyptians cultivated the arts and sciences, and their kings busied themselves in erecting those wonderful monuments in the form of tombs, which still remain to a considerable extent. After the conquests of Alexander the Great, the port of Alexandria became the great commercial metropolis of the world, and Greek merchants settled there in large numbers.The economy of pharaonic Egypt has been called an ancient command economy.
